The Spear is a throwing and thrusting weapon. It was the Long-Range weapon of the Viking.

Description

The Viking spear consisted of a metal head about 20 to 60 cm (8 to 24 inches) in length attached to a wooden shaft.

Uses

The Vikings most likely wielded their spears one-handed. Aside from thrusting, the weapon could also be thrown, and a skilled user could throw two spears at once. Vikings typically carried four spears a piece. The shaft of the weapons could also be used for blocking.

The spear was the Viking's most common weapon since it was easier to make and used less metal than a sword.
